FATALITY ACCIDENT Sherry Barkas, The Desert Sun Five Coachella Valley women — longtime friends who were on their way to a sorority luncheon — were killed in a two-vehicle crash in Salton City this weekend. The women have been identified by the Imperial County Coroner’s Office as Deanna Anderson, 76 of Palm Springs; Johnnie Alford, 84 of Cathedral City; Doris Bailey Gill, 78 of Palm Desert; Mona Mertens, 87 of Cathedral City, and Nancy Sliger, 80 of Palm Springs. The five women were on their way to a Beta Sigma Phi luncheon in Salton City Saturday morning when their van collided with a Ford F-150 pickup at 10:35 a.m. on Highway 86, California Highway Patrol spokesman Officer Germán Lazarin said Monday. The group’s 1995 Oldsmobile van westbound on Brawley Avenue and approaching the Highway 86 intersection, stopping at a two-way stop sign. The van, driven by Anderson, then pulled out into the path of the northbound Ford, which attempted to stop but couldn’t and broadsided the van, Lazarin said. Another passenger in the van, a 75-year-old Palm Springs woman, was flown by helicopter to Desert Regional Medical Center with major injuries. “It sounds like she will make it,” Lazarin said, adding she was alert Monday morning. None of the women in the van have been identified. Lazarin said officers were still attempting to contact family members. Three of the women were from Palm Springs, two from Cathedral City and one from Palm Desert. “We’ve been friends with all of them for probably 15 years,” said Bill Marchese of Palm Springs. “We were supposed to have lunch with them on Sunday at Mimi’s in Rancho Mirage. I even brought flowers for them.” The Marcheses got to the restaurant and waited. At 4:30 p.m. when no one showed up, he began making calls. The daughter of one of the women told him what had happened. “These gals were friends for years. They always have Thanksgiving dinner together at one of their homes,” Marchese said. The Ford pickup involved in the crash was driven by Victor Larra Bravo, 43, of Mexicali, who was uninjured, Lazarin said. His four passengers, all of Mexicali, received minor to major injuries and were taken to Pioneers Memorial Hospital. The crash is under investigation.
